What can I see and do near Baggenstos Farm?
Sights like John Tigard House and Jenkins Estate highlight some of the local culture. You can enjoy live performances at Cinetopia Progress Ridge 14 and Broadway Rose Theater Company. Spend some time wandering around Tualatin River National Wildlife Refuge, Cook Park and Cooper Mountain Nature Park.
